Subject: Sealed Exam Papers — Tomorrow's Delivery

To the dispatch desk at Wrenfield Hall:

The sealed exam-paper crate for the Marlowe Institute spring sitting departs our print facility at 07:15 and should arrive before 09:00. The tamper seals must remain intact and the crate must not be opened at any point in transit. On arrival, the courier will act on the confidential instruction given below.

drop instructions, kahip-yahig: the aldion rusion courier leaves the holius oliath tamion ledger at gate 7743 under passcode 254881

**Ticket: Lockersmith vault sealed — laundry-locker access flow blocked**

For the weekly eng sync: the Tumblewick laundry-locker access flow depends on short-lived tokens minted from the Hollowbrook vault. After Tuesday's failover drill, the vault entered a sealed state, so residents can scan but lockers won't release. Token issuance, audit logging, and the retry queue are all verified healthy otherwise. Unsealing requires two operators present, a logged justification, and entry of the recovery passphrase recorded below.

strongbox words: druvan-lamys-eliius-jorax-istox-soreth-ulays-gilix-ralix-oliiel-norwyn-casvan-praius

Gross-margin review complete. Blended margin fell 1.9 points, driven by resin costs on the Kelva line and discounting in the Norbridge channel. Mitigations: supplier renegotiation with Austvane Polymers, SKU rationalisation cutting 40 low-margin items, and a 3% list-price adjustment from April. Tracking dashboards are live; finance owns monthly reporting. Open risk: currency exposure on Veyric imports, unhedged past Q3. The confidential planning note the board requested is set out immediately below.

confidential, bawip-fahap: Gross margin on Ulaael came in at 5 percent against a plan of 10 percent. Only 5 of the 100 pilot accounts renewed Ulaael, so a churn review is set for July 1.